How many milliquintal [Portugal] in 1 kilogram? The answer is 17.020697167756. We assume you are converting between milliquintal [Portugal] and kilogram. You can view more details on each measurement unit: milliquintal [Portugal] or kilogram The SI base unit for mass is the kilogram. 1 milliquintal [Portugal] is equal to 0.058752 kilogram. Definition: Kilogram

The kilogram or kilogramme, (symbol: kg) is the SI base unit of mass. A gram is defined as one thousandth of a kilogram. Conversion of units describes equivalent units of mass in other systems.
